One of the best-selling toys of all time is making a comeback—and getting a tech makeover. Teddy Ruxpin, the beloved talking bear of the ‘80s, will be re-released in 2017 with LCD eyes that can express 40 animated emotions, an internal hard-drive that can hold up to 40 stories, and an app that allows kids to read along with him. The animatronic toy, originally released in 1985, was “mind-blowing to kids who didn't grow up with smartphones,” and the brand hopes that those now-grown-up kids will want to share the experience with their own children.
